Ford Tests Car That Can Park By Itself

WESTLAND, Mich. - Ford tested a car that can park by itself in Belgium this week, experimenting with the technology that would allow your vehicle to navigate itself into a tight spot - with or without you behind the wheel.

The technology, better known as Fully Assisted Parking Aid, uses ultrasonic sensors to scan the area for parking spaces up to 18 mph. That means, as you're cruising through a parking ramp or down a side street looking for a parking space, your vehicle is already scoping out the area for you. The car will then alert the driver to a space, giving you enough time to stop and not bypass it.

After you and your vehicle have located a space, you will put your car  into neutral and then push a parking button - from inside the car or outside via the keyfob. The vehicle would then take over for you and control the steering, acceleration, braking and guidance systems until it has moved itself into the space - this works for both diagonal and perpendicular parking.

Ford currently offers an Active Park Assist technology on its vehicles, which helps you steer the wheel into parallel parking spaces. The only difference is that the driver must still apply the gas and brakes. The Fully Assisted Parking Aid would have complete control when parking, giving you the option to make your vehicle do all of the work.

Ford is currently testing cars that can park by themselves, but aren't releasing a ton of information just yet. This means that the Fully Assisted Parking Aid technology hasn't been linked to any specific Ford vehicle just yet, but the Active Park Assist is available in numerous current models. Million Dollar Ford GTR1 Produces 1,024-Horsepower

WESTLAND, Mich. - Some names, such as Ford, become so great and influential that they become household names. The name Beau Boeckmann has recently become pretty popular, as the man behind the name has just built a million dollar Ford GTR1 that produces 1,024-horsepower. 

Million Dollar Ford GTR1 Produces 1,024-HorsepowerBoeckmann runs the performance side of the nation's largest Ford dealership, Galpin Motors, in Los Angeles. He says he had a recurring question run through his head: what would have happened if Ford had continued developing the Ford GT? Instead of waiting for an answer, Boeckmann decided to answer it for himself.

Taking the GT, which was only produced from 2004 to 2006, Boeckmann redesigned and revamped the super-car, making it a vehicle with a vast amount of power beneath its shiny exterior. The Ford GTR1 (also called the Galpin Ford GTR1) has a twin-turbocharged engine that produces 1,024 horsepower and a six-speed manual transmission. The horsepower has been increased substantially from the 550 horsepower in the supercharged original.

Million Dollar Ford GTR1 Produces 1,024-HorsepowerAs for the GTR1's appearance, it's been updated quite a bit since the last model - not to mention, this fast machine comes with newer, stronger brakes. As for the price tag, this car won't come cheap. If you'd like to buy a GTR1, it will cost you more than $1 million.
